:D Funny story (at least in my opinion)

I fed my Corys some algae wafers duning feeding time to see how much they liked them. It turns out the corys (who the wafer was meant to be fed to) wearn't interested in it at all. But the other fish love it. When I looked there were 5 fish feeding on one wafer.
 
Hi Sea_Monster87 :)

Yes, a lot of fish like them. :thumbs: And it's good for them, too. I'll bet you were surprised, though! :rolleyes:

Try feeding it to your corys when you put the lights out in the evening. They are active during the night and will probably eat it then.

LOL, it's ok. :lol:

Piranhas main diet in the wild, depending on species is vegetables and nuts. They'll eat anything that falls in the river if they're hungry but the idea of them being killers no matter what isn't true. Only if they are starving.
